HVAC Technician Career in Honolulu

Honolulu, Hawaii offers opportunities for hvac technicians with competitive salaries averaging $51,390 annually. The HVAC field is projected to grow 5% over the next decade, meaning trained professionals will continue to be in high demand throughout the Honolulu area and across Hawaii.

Training programs in Honolulu typically take 6-24 months to complete. Upon graduation, you'll be prepared to pursue industry certifications including EPA 608, NATE Certification, R-410A Safety. These credentials can significantly boost your starting salary and open doors to more specialized roles.

How to Become a HVAC Technician in Honolulu

  1. Choose a training program: Compare the HVAC schools listed above by cost, program length, and student reviews to find the right fit.
  2. Complete your training: Most HVAC programs take 6-24 months and combine classroom learning with hands-on practice.
  3. Earn your certifications: Pursue credentials like EPA 608 to stand out to employers and increase your earning potential.
  4. Start your career: With an average salary of $51,390 and 5% projected job growth, HVAC offers a stable and rewarding career path.
